The size of Murrumbeena is approximately 2.6 square kilometres. It has 8 parks covering nearly 9.6% of total area. The population of Murrumbeena in 2016 was 9926 people. By 2021 the population was 9996 showing a population growth of 0.7%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Murrumbeena is 30-39 years. Households in Murrumbeena are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Murrumbeena work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 61.60% of the homes in Murrumbeena were owner-occupied compared with 59.50% in 2016.
